Navigating your Outsourced World: Best Practices and Considerations
Outsourcing can be a powerful tool for businesses looking to boost their capabilities and reduce costs. However, navigating the outsourced world requires careful consideration and strategic planning.
When identifying outsourcing partners, it's crucial to perform thorough research and due diligence. Consider factors such as their experience in your industry, communication styles, and consistency. Establish clear expectations about project scope, timelines, and deliverables from the outset.
Regular communication is key to a successful outsourcing relationship. Implement communication channels that work for both parties, such as video conferencing, email, or project management software. Arrange regular meetings to discuss progress, address any challenges, and ensure synchronization between your team and the outsourced partners.
- Evaluate the performance of your outsourced partners regularly. Set key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ure their efficiency.
- Cultivate a strong relationship with your outsourcing partners based on trust, transparency, and mutual respect.
